CTFL-AT Block10

List List Menú
  • Home
  • Exam Simulator
  • Bus Stop Practice
  • Questions Blocks

Block 10

CTFL-AT – 10 Questions

  • <<
  • 1
  • 2
  • 3
  • 4
  • 5
  • 6
  • 7
  • 8
  • 9
  • 10
  • >>
 0%

Question 1 of 10

1. Consider the following activities:
  • i. Strict enforcement of system test level entry and exit criteria
  • ii. Collaboration between tester, developer, and business stakeholders to define acceptance criteria
  • iii. Functional verification testing of user stories developed in the previous iteration
Which of the following combination of these activities should occur in an agile project?
A.
B.
C.
D.

Question 1 of 10

Question 2 of 10

2. Which of the following statements are true on agile projects? Select TWO option.
A.
B.
C.
D.
E.

Question 2 of 10

Question 3 of 10

3. Which of the following statements about independent testing on agile projects is FALSE?
A.
B.
C.
D.

Question 3 of 10

Question 4 of 10

4. In an agile project, which of the following would best denote product quality at the end of iteration 6 of a new system release consisting of 8 iterations?
A.
B.
C.
D.

Question 4 of 10

Question 5 of 10

5. Which of the following is best at showing the team’s progress against estimates?
A.
B.
C.
D.

Question 5 of 10

Question 6 of 10

6. The business advises during iteration 5 planning that they require changes to the system delivered in iteration 3.
Of the following activities, which would need to be done first to minimize the introduction of regression risk when this feature is changed?
A.
B.
C.
D.

Question 6 of 10

Question 7 of 10

7. Which of the following are reasons why automation is essential within agile projects?
  • i. So that teams maintain or increase their velocity
  • ii. To prevent the test team from becoming bored with manual, repetitive tasks
  • iii. To retest all test cases from previous iterations
  • iv. To eliminate regression in the product due to high code churn
  • v. To ensure that code changes do not break the software build
A.
B.
C.
D.

Question 7 of 10

Question 8 of 10

8. In agile projects there is more need for testers to understand and develop test automation scripts than in traditional projects. Of the following:
  • i. Requirements change daily and must be regression tested. This rapid change requires automated tests because manual testing is too slow
  • ii. The tests should generate feedback on product quality as early as possible. So, all acceptance tests should be executed in each iteration, ideally as modifications are made. In practice that can only be realized by automated tests
  • iii. Test-First and Continuous Integration Practice require that the regression test suite is executed whenever changed code is checked-in. In practice that can only be realized by automated tests
  • iv. Iterations or sprints are of fixed length. The team must guarantee that all tests can be completely executed at the last day of each iteration/sprint. In practice, that can only be realized by automated tests
  • v. Agile projects rely on unit testing rather than on systems testing. Since unit tests cannot be executed manually, all tests must be automated tests
Which are the reasons why this is a necessary skill on agile projects?
A.
B.
C.
D.

Question 8 of 10

Question 9 of 10

9. Which tasks are typically expected of a tester on an agile project?
  • i. decide on user acceptance
  • ii. design, create and execute appropriate tests
  • iii. schedule defect reports for analysis
  • iv. automate and maintain tests
  • v. improve program logic by pair programming
A.
B.
C.
D.

Question 9 of 10

Question 10 of 10

10. Which of the following is NOT a typical task performed by the tester within an agile team?
A.
B.
C.
D.

Question 10 of 10

Loading... Loading...

© Copyright - ISTQB Certification Trainer
Desplazarse hacia arriba Desplazarse hacia arriba Desplazarse hacia arriba